Metabolic Research Peptides
Compounds in this category are studied for their activity at incretin receptors — principally GLP-1, GIP, and glucagon receptor pathways — and their downstream effects on glucose regulation and energy metabolism in preclinical models. This is the most heavily published area of peptide research in the last decade.
